The letter is only to check for wear, it doesn't cover any costs for replacement. Since the car is in their hands, they will strongly recommend replacement at full cost.
Replacing a timing belt is never covered under warranty. Audi has lowered the recommended mileage to have the timing belt replaced. It's a best practice to have the belt, tensioner, and water pump replaced every 60k to 70k miles for the 1.8T and every 70k to 80k miles for the 3.0.
